2 year agoAPI (American Petroleum Institute) tubing refers to the pipes that are used to transport oil or gas from the wellbore to the surface. These pipes are typically smaller in diameter and are designed to withstand high pressure and corrosive environments. They are made from high-strength steel and have threaded connections at each end to facilitate assembly and disassembly.
API casing, on the other hand, refers to the pipes that are used to line the wellbore and provide structural support to the well. Casing pipes are larger in diameter and are typically cemented in place to prevent the collapse of the wellbore. They are also made from high-strength steel and have threaded connections for easy installation.
Both API tubing and casing pipes are manufactured according to specific standards set by the API, such as API 5CT (specification for casing and tubing) and API 5L (specification for line pipe). These standards ensure that the pipes meet certain requirements for strength, durability, and performance.
In summary, API tubing and casing pipes are essential components in the oil and gas industry, providing a conduit for the extraction and transportation of oil and gas from underground reservoirs. They are designed to withstand high pressure and corrosive environments and are manufactured according to specific standards to ensure their quality and performance.
API casing and tubing couplings are used to connect two sections of casing or tubing together in oil and gas drilling operations. They provide a threaded connection that allows for the transfer of fluids and the suspension of the wellbore.
API casing couplings are used to connect two sections of casing together. Casing is a steel pipe that is inserted into a drilled wellbore to provide structural integrity and to prevent the collapse of the wellbore. Casing couplings are typically made of steel and have a threaded connection that allows for easy installation and removal.
API tubing couplings are used to connect two sections of tubing together. Tubing is a smaller diameter steel pipe that is inserted into the casing to allow for the production of oil or gas from the well. Tubing couplings are also made of steel and have a threaded connection that allows for the transfer of fluids from the wellbore to the surface.
API casing and tubing couplings are manufactured to meet specific standards set by the American Petroleum Institute (API). These standards ensure that the couplings are of high quality and can withstand the harsh conditions of oil and gas drilling operations. The standards include requirements for material composition, dimensions, and thread specifications.
In addition to the API standards, casing and tubing couplings may also be subject to additional requirements set by the operator or regulatory authorities. These requirements may include specific testing, inspection, and certification procedures to ensure the integrity and reliability of the couplings.
Overall, API casing and tubing couplings play a critical role in oil and gas drilling operations by providing a secure and reliable connection between sections of casing and tubing. Their quality and performance are essential for the safe and efficient production of oil and gas from wells.
